What are the consequences of restarting the computer while updating Windows?
Windows is the most popular operating system for computers in the world today. The process of installing and updating Windows usually takes a lot of time and you will not be able to do anything during that process.
Usually, when updating Windows you will see a message that says: "Do not turn off your computer". However, have you ever wondered what happens if you shutdown or restart your computer during Windows installation/update?
Reddit user Risky69 found the answer in a way that no one expected.
"I'm trying to update my computer to Windows 11 and it's on the install screen. 8 hours later I checked and it's still stuck at 0%. I Googled it and it said reboot. computer (hard reset). But then my laptop went into a reboot loop. Please help me, the situation is urgent. I am using Lenovo L340 Gaming laptop, "said Risky69.
As you can see in Risky69's situation, your computer can get fatal error if you shut down/reboot the machine during Windows install/update. Turning off/rebooting the machine while it is installing/updating Windows will damage the system files, leading to an error in the operating system and you can't access it as usual.
Not being able to access the machine also means the risk of losing the data you have saved. In most cases, users will have to fix it by reinstalling Windows from scratch.
Therefore, what is important must be repeated over and over again:
- Never shutdown/restart your computer while updating/installing Windows.
- If using a laptop, make sure that the charging cord is plugged in to avoid power failure while installing/updating the operating system.
- This should also apply to mobile devices. Even Apple's iPhone or iPad only allows users to install iOS (iPadOS) updates if the battery is over 50% or plugged in.
